How is the Low Pro different from in-channel deflectors?
In-channel deflectors insert into the window channel and sit noticeably proud of the door. Low Pro mounts above the channel with adhesive for a slimmer, cleaner profile that sits closer to the door.
Can these be removed without damaging the paint or trim?
Yes — 3M adhesive releases cleanly with gentle heat (heat gun or hair dryer). No paint or trim damage when removed properly.
